Swiftorial Logo
Home
Swift Lessons
Tutorials
Learn More
Career
Resources

Transparency in AI

Transparency in AI refers to the principle of making the decision-making processes and inner workings of AI systems understandable and accessible to users, stakeholders, and regulators. This guide explores the key aspects, principles, challenges, tools, and importance of transparency in AI.

Key Aspects of Transparency in AI

Transparency in AI involves several key aspects:

  • Explainability: Making the decision-making processes of AI systems clear and understandable.
  • Accountability: Ensuring clear responsibility for AI decisions and actions.
  • Openness: Providing access to information about how AI systems are developed and operate.
  • Traceability: Enabling tracking and understanding of the data and algorithms used in AI systems.
  • Audibility: Allowing for independent assessment and verification of AI systems.

Principles of Transparency in AI

Several principles guide transparent AI practices:

Explainability

Ensuring that AI systems can provide clear and understandable explanations for their decisions and actions.

Accountability

Holding individuals and organizations responsible for the outcomes of AI systems.

Openness

Providing access to information about the design, development, and operation of AI systems.

Traceability

Ensuring that the data and algorithms used in AI systems can be tracked and understood.

Audibility

Allowing for independent audits and assessments of AI systems to ensure they operate as intended.

Challenges in Achieving Transparency in AI

Several challenges exist in achieving transparency in AI:

Complexity

The complexity of AI systems, particularly deep learning models, can make it difficult to understand their decision-making processes.

Proprietary Algorithms

Companies may be reluctant to disclose details about their proprietary algorithms due to competitive concerns.

Data Privacy

Ensuring transparency while protecting sensitive and personal data can be challenging.

Dynamic Systems

AI systems that learn and adapt over time can make it difficult to provide consistent and clear explanations.

Regulatory Requirements

Navigating different regulatory requirements for transparency across regions can be complex.

Tools for Ensuring Transparency in AI

Several tools and techniques support transparent AI practices:

Explainable AI (XAI) Techniques

Methods and tools that make AI decision-making processes understandable.

  • Examples: LIME (Local Interpretable Model-agnostic Explanations), SHAP (SHapley Additive exPlanations), model cards.

Transparency Frameworks

Frameworks and guidelines for developing transparent AI systems.

  • Examples: IEEE Ethically Aligned Design, European Commission’s Ethics Guidelines for Trustworthy AI.

Auditing Tools

Tools for independently assessing and verifying the fairness and performance of AI systems.

  • Examples: AI Fairness 360, Fairness Indicators, Model Risk Management tools.

Documentation Practices

Creating detailed documentation of AI systems, including data sources, model architecture, and decision-making processes.

  • Examples: Datasheets for Datasets, Model Cards for Model Reporting.

Importance of Transparency in AI

Transparency in AI is essential for several reasons:

  • Trust: Building trust in AI systems through clear and understandable practices.
  • Accountability: Ensuring that developers and organizations are responsible for AI outcomes.
  • Fairness: Promoting fairness by making biases and decision-making processes visible.
  • Compliance: Meeting regulatory requirements and ethical standards.
  • Safety: Ensuring that AI systems operate safely and as intended.

Key Points

  • Key Aspects: Explainability, accountability, openness, traceability, audibility.
  • Principles: Explainability, accountability, openness, traceability, audibility.
  • Challenges: Complexity, proprietary algorithms, data privacy, dynamic systems, regulatory requirements.
  • Tools: Explainable AI techniques, transparency frameworks, auditing tools, documentation practices.
  • Importance: Trust, accountability, fairness, compliance, safety.

Conclusion

Transparency in AI is crucial for building trust, ensuring accountability, and promoting fairness. By understanding its key aspects, principles, challenges, tools, and importance, we can work towards creating transparent and trustworthy AI systems. Happy exploring the world of Transparency in AI!